Probation is a key community-based rehabilitation programme for dealing with juvenile offenders who may otherwise be sent to penal (e.g. Young Persons Section of Prison) or corrective institutions (e.g. MCYS Homes).
Probationers may continue with most of his / her day-to-day activities, but is required to comply with certain conditions as stipulated by the Court.
